
Study finds popular sweetener may increase risk of death
It has long been known that sweeteners are, to put it mildly, not the healthiest foods, and their consumption is best avoided. Scientists suspected that they contribute to weight gain and the development of diabetes. Some researchers have blamed sweeteners for cancer risk. The new work suggests that one of the most popular sweeteners can be extremely hazardous to health, as it increases the risk of a heart attack or stroke, which in turn can lead to death. We are talking about erythritol, which is very common in products with low or no sugar and carbohydrates.
What is the harm from the sweetener erythritol
Scientists from the Lerner Institute at the Cleveland Clinic decided to look for signs that could determine the likelihood of heart attack and stroke in patients. To do this, they examined the blood of more than 1150 people who examined the cardiovascular system in the clinic.
In the blood of some patients, scientists have found organic compounds that are used as a sweetener in the food industry. Moreover, patients who had high levels of this sweetener, that is, erythritol, had the highest risks of dying in the next three years from a heart attack or stroke.
Having found such a relationship, the scientists expanded the study. In total, it received almost 3,000 people from the US and Denmark. At the same time, all people who had an increased content of erythritol in the blood had a high risk of death due to the cardiovascular system.

High levels of erythritol in the blood are associated with the risk of heart attack and stroke
However, it should be borne in mind that the study did not show where exactly the erythritol came into the body – from foods with a sweetener or in any other way. In addition, it was not clear how this sweetener causes problems with the cardiovascular system.
How does a sweetener affect the body?
The findings prompted scientists to study how erythritol affects the cardiovascular system. To do this, they used blood samples from eight completely healthy people. After the volunteers drank a drink sweetened with erythritol, the level of this substance in their blood reached a peak and remained high for several days, after which it began to gradually decrease. The researchers report this in their paper, published in a publication in the journal Nature Medicine.

The sweetener erythritol affects blood clotting
Adding this substance to blood samples increased its stickiness, as well as other indicators responsible for blood clotting. Similar results have been shown in animal studies. According to scientists, the results suggest that the consumption of large doses of artificial sweeteners can lead to a cascade of changes in the blood. Ultimately, this leads to a high risk of death.
However, the results of this study do not exclude that erythritol may enter the bloodstream from other sources. It is even possible that the source is inside our body. For example, it is a substance that can be obtained from other sugars, especially in people who eat a lot and move little.
Needless to say, these results are consistent with those of many other studies. For example, last year a large-scale study was conducted in France, in which 100,000 people took part. True, scientists investigated the effect on the body not of erythritol, but of sweeteners in general. The results showed that high consumption of artificial sweeteners increased the risk of heart disease, as reported in an article published in The BMJ.

Sweeteners are most commonly found in sugary drinks.
Earlier we also reported that the WHO has found a link between the consumption of sugary drinks and premature death. According to experts, the current study expands the data of previous studies. However, they all suggest that the health effects of sweeteners need to be studied more carefully. In particular, it is necessary to establish what doses can be considered safe.
